RAMEY
TABLET
STATE HISTORIC SITE This side of the Ramey tablet shows two bird heads. They are almost identical to an engraving found on the Spiro Mounds site. Spiro is another Mississippian site located 350 miles to the southwest of Cahokia near Spiro, Oklahoma. These images most closely resemble the ivory- billed woodpecker. This broken tablet was found in the late 1800's by Thomas Ramey in his fields next to the largest prehistoric earthen mound in North
America, Monks Mound. |
